Senior Chip Program Manager

Qualcomm Technologies, Inc. is a leading company in the semiconductor industry, and they are seeking a Senior Chip Program Manager to manage the development of Power Management chips/ASICs. This role involves overseeing all phases of semiconductor development, managing budgets, schedules, and stakeholder communications to ensure successful program delivery.

Responsibilities

Collaborates with key stakeholders and program sponsors to develop goals, set the prioritization of deliverables, and discuss necessary priorities and stakeholder needs
Manages and takes responsibility for multiple small programs/technology with moderate complexity or a single complex program/technology by applying up-to-date program management knowledge to meet deadlines
Develops and manages the execution of the program Plan of Record (e.g., on time, on budget, within scope) for multiple small programs or a single medium sized or complex programs/technologies which includes schedule and resource forecasting, stakeholder identification, method and frequency of communication, scope, and prioritization
Tracks and manages all key metrics pertaining to a program and identifies when metrics deviate significantly from Plan of Record; escalates issues in a timely manner and proposes corrective actions
Manages and prioritizes the work of the program team by establishing schedules, task assignments, and tracking tasks of team members
Identifies program issues/risks and creates a risk mitigation plan for multiple small programs or a single medium sized or complex program. Maintains and updates the risk tracker
Helps to promote program vision and objectives within own team and ensures program objectives are met or exceeded
Supports the adoption of processes by applying best practices and identifying and recommending process improvement opportunities within respective programs
Experience in semiconductor assembly and test, IC package and silicon qualification
Familiar with silicon design flow, pre/post silicon validation
Understanding of fabless silicon supply chain and operation
Lead multi-sites/cross-functional teams in planning and executing NPI from concept to production
Collaborate with product manager and finance in defining new product requirement, business case and ROI
Plan and allocate resources with different business units
Track program execution. Assess, identify, mitigate risks to meet program schedule
Drive test time reduction, yield improvement to increase production throughput
